HPE P10110-001 MCX562A-ACAI Ethernet Adapter Overview
The HPE P10110-001 MCX562A-ACAI is a dual-port 10/25Gb SFP28 OCP3 network interface card engineered for enterprise-grade connectivity, delivering high-speed performance, advanced protocol support, and seamless integration with HPE ProLiant servers.
General Specifications
- Manufacturer: Hewlett Packard Enterprise
- Part Number: P10110-001
- Device Category: High-speed Network Adapter
- Form Factor: Plug-in Expansion Card
Technical Highlights
- Bus Type: Open Compute Project Mezzanine (OCP) 3.0
- PCIe Revision: PCI Express 3.0
- Compliance: OCP 3.0 certified
Networking Features
- Ports: Dual 10GbE / 25GbE SFP28 connections
- Protocol Support: 10 GigE and 25 Gigabit LAN
- Transfer Speed: Up to 25Gbps throughput
- Connectivity: Optical fiber media type
Physical Attributes
- Weight: 9.17 oz
- Dimensions: Compact design 21.49 × 24.69 × 6.17 cm (8.46 × 9.72 × 2.43 in)
Compatibility & Deployment
Designed For
- Nimble Storage dHCI Medium Solution
- HPE ProLiant DL110 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ant DL325 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ant DL345 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ant DL360 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ant DL365 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ant DL380 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ant DL385 Gen10
- HPE ProLiant XL225n Gen10
- HPE ProLiant XL290n Gen10
- HPE ProLiant XL645d Gen10

High-Speed SFP28 Network Architecture
SFP28 technology represents a significant advancement over previous Ethernet connectivity standards by delivering increased throughput with improved efficiency. The HPE P10110-001 adapter leverages SFP28 interfaces to maximize bandwidth while maintaining compact port density. This architecture enables higher network performance without increasing server footprint or power consumption significantly.
The use of SFP28 connectivity also allows organizations to select networking media based on deployment scenarios. Short-distance rack-to-rack communication can utilize DAC cables for cost-effective connectivity, while optical transceivers support longer fiber deployments across data centers, enterprise campuses, or disaster recovery sites.
Flexible Media Deployment
The adapter supports a wide variety of compatible SFP28 optical modules and passive or active direct attach cables. This flexibility simplifies deployment across numerous enterprise networking environments. Whether connecting top-of-rack switches, spine switches, storage systems, or virtualization hosts, administrators can select media that aligns with distance, performance, and infrastructure objectives.
Fiber connectivity offers electromagnetic interference resistance, extended transmission distances, and superior signal integrity. Direct attach cables provide economical short-range connectivity while maintaining excellent network performance inside server racks.
